Role Summary

Sponsorship is not available for this role.

This individual will support and may lead initiatives related to design and pricing of indexed and fixed annuity products. This includes product design, actuarial modeling, pricing, actuarial support of regulatory filings and support of sales ideas. The position works closely with the broader Life & Annuity Solutions team, Distribution/Field Leaders, and Marketing to ensure new products and features are aligned with the company’s strategic goals.

Essential Duties and Responsibilities
  • Provide and discuss pricing results as well as sensitivity-analysis to senior Actuaries of the Company, including Product Risk Management Committee and Investments Risk Management committee.
  • Present product features and/or actuarial results to Distribution Leadership, Product Risk Committee, Project Teams, Senior Management, and other stakeholders.
  • Reviews experience studies and sets pricing assumptions.
  • Prepare or review actuarial materials required to secure state approvals.
  • Prepare or review product specifications and actuarial reports.
  • Partner with the policy forms team to review forms as needed.
  • Understands pricing practices, and develops as well as oversees modeling to set appropriate rates, understand profitability, and analyze sensitivities.
  • Understands and can reverse engineer key features of competitor products.
  • Reviews product marketing materials as appropriate.
  • Coordinate and review work of outside actuarial consultants.
  • Train and mentor actuarial students/analysts as needed.
  • Provide support to other business areas.
  • Consult or advise on broader matters that may or may not be actuarial in nature.
  • Proactively identify and ensure compliance with legal and regulatory requirements.
Minimum Qualifications
  • FSA or career ASA designation from the Society of Actuaries
  • A minimum of 6 years of actuarial experience with in-depth knowledge of annuity products and benefits
  • Solid financial modeling experience using actuarial software, preferably MG-ALFA.
  • Working knowledge of applicable Valuation, Nonforfeiture, tax, risk-based-capital and other relevant regulations and standards.
  • Ability to work with Distribution Leadership and multiple stakeholders to design and develop new annuity products and features.
  • Self‑motivated and result‑focused.
  • Exceptional analytical acumen and advanced problem‑solving skills.
  • Excellent written and verbal communication skills.
  • Must be able to successfully complete a background check that may include fingerprinting.
Preferred Qualifications
  • Member of the American Academy of Actuaries
  • Indexed Annuity Pricing experience a major plus
